This is what I have now that I collected almanac :
* cold start :
Vista C = 40s
Vista Cx = 80s
* warm start :
Vista C = 10s
Vista Cx = 50s

> I have a Vista C and now also a Vista Cx. I'm a bit disappointed to see
> that my Vista Cx takes a lot more time to get its first position.
> eg: if I use both GPSr at the same time for 1 hour (clear sky
> conditions), and then I stop both, wait 30s and restart both, here are
> the results :
> * vista C => acquisition time = 10s
> " vista Cx => acquisition time = more than 1 minute
>
> WAAS is disabled for both receivers...
>
> I tried a hard reset on both to compare, but it's still the same.
>
> Does anybody else have the same problem ?
>
> I also noticed that the Vista Cx has lower precision under tree cover
> compared to the Vista C.
> Weird, isn't it ?

| My Vista Cx's acquisition time is MUCH better than my iQue 3600 and
somewhat better than the values shown in previous posts:
Warm start: 20 seconds
Cold Start: 45 seconds
to full lock (with WAAS enabled)
